Key Responsibilities
Land Strategy & Delivery
Develop and deliver land acquisition and management strategies for development projects
Lead negotiations with landowners, occupiers, agents, and statutory bodies
Secure land rights through voluntary agreements, options, leases, wayleaves, easements, or compulsory purchase where required
Manage land-related risks, constraints, and dependencies affecting programme and cost
Provide advice to the Investment Team as they consider acquisitions
Legal & Commercial Management
Instruct and manage external solicitors, surveyors, and land agents
Oversee drafting and execution of land agreements
Ensure compliance with relevant legislation, codes of practice, and governance frameworks
Manage, in conjunction with the Development and Project Management Teams, land budgets, compensation, and valuations
Stakeholder Engagement
Act as the senior point of contact for landowners, local authorities, community forums and statutory consultees
Represent the organisation in meetings, negotiations, and public engagement forums
Maintain positive, professional relationships to enable project delivery and minimise disputes
Leadership & Team Management
Build internal capability and support recruitment and onboarding
In due course, set priorities, manage workloads, and ensure high-quality outputs
Contribute to organisational land policy, standards, and best practice
Cross-Functional Working
Work closely with GIS, and project management teams
Support business cases, consent applications, and programme approvals
